Cross-cultural adaptation of Chronic Pain Coping Inventory - Brazilian version

ABSTRACT

BACKGROUND AND OBJECTIVES:

The Chronic Pain Coping Inventory is a widely used instrument to evaluate pain coping, however, there are no Brazilian publications about this tool. The objective of the study was to adapt the Chronic Pain Coping Inventory to the Brazilian culture.

METHODS:

According to the international guidelines for cross-cultural adaptation of measurement instruments, the study was developed in the stages: planning, translation, synthesis, analysis by an expert committee, back-translation, evaluation by the original author, discussion with lay people, pre-test and final evaluation.

RESULTS:

A pre-test of the consensus version approved by the committee was conducted with 59 people, resulting in the Brazilian Version of the Chronic Pain Coping Inventory adapted according to the Brazilian culture. A preliminary reliability analysis showed adequate values for the subscale of protection, ask for help, seek social support, coping self-statements and exercise/stretch. Its use in clinical practice and research shows a promising future towards a multidisciplinary pain management in Brazil.

CONCLUSION:

Future research is needed to determine the psychometric properties of the Brazilian version of the Chronic Pain Coping Inventory and to confirm the need to include items related to religious practices, and the use of pharmacological methods and complementary therapies as coping strategies for chronic pain.

The CPCI consists of nine subscales distributed in two domains, being the CS focused on the disease and the CS focused on well-being. The first consists of protection subscales (restriction on the use or movement of some part of the body), rest (lay, sit, or going to a dark or quiet place due to pain) and asking for help (asking for help in some activity when you are in pain, as in housework or to get something). In the CS domain focused on well-being, there are the subscales of search for social support (talking or spending time with a friend or loved one when experiencing pain - the subject of the conversation can be about pain or not); coping self-statements (intentional positive thoughts that inspire hope); rhythm regulation (change in rhythm of activities, such as doing activities more slowly, taking breaks, or maintaining a rhythm different from what was accustomed); exercise/stretching (commitment to some activity for muscle strengthening or stretching), relaxation (use of strategies to relax as meditation, listening to music, progressive muscle relaxation, diaphragmatic breathing, mental images, hypnosis, among others); and persistence in tasks (tendency to continue activities normally despite pain)2727 Jensen M, Turner J, Romano J, WR N. Chronic Pain Coping Inventory: Professional Manual. 1a ed. Lutz: Psychological Assessment Resources Inc; 2008..

The CPCI can be used by physicians, nurses, psychologists, or other health professionals to track the CS used before treatment, to assess the clinical course and effectiveness in the post-treatment, the course of the painful experience, the suffering generated by pain, and the documentation of treatment progress. Analysis by an expert committee

The committee consisted of seven experts. Four of them were bilingual professionals (a Ph.D. in psychology expert in human behavior, a physician expert in rheumatology with expertise in pain, a MSc in linguistics, expert in the translation of scientific articles in the area of health and a nurse, a Ph.D. with expertise in health measurement of subjective phenomena), three researchers (a Ph.D. in nursing with expertise in health measurement of subjective phenomena, a MSc and a Ph.D. in nursing with expertise in pain) also participated.

Experts assessed CT for conceptual, semantic, idiomatic and cultural equivalence, and assessed the results of the pre-test (PT). In the assessment of equivalences, the following concepts were considered3131 Herdman M, Fox-Rushby J, Badia X. "Equivalence" and the translation and adaptation of health-related quality of life questionnaires. Qual Life Res. 1997;6(3):237-47.:

  • Conceptual equivalence: referring to the capacity to transfer meaning from the concepts of the original instrument to the adapted version to ensure the similar effects on the respondents of the two cultures;

  • Semantic equivalence: maintenance of the meanings of the original instrument and of the translated to the target language, so that the translation has a representation of the construct involved;

  • Idiomatic equivalence: substitution of popular expressions and colloquial terms from the original culture to others that are equivalent in the target culture;

  • Cultural equivalence: coherence between expressions of the translated instrument and the original, considering the reality of each cultural context.

The assessment was performed through item-objective congruence3232 Soeken W. Validity of Measures. In: Waltz C, Strickland O, Lenz E, (Org.). Measurement in nursing and health research. 3rd ed. New York: Springer Publishing Company; 2005. 154-89p., and the item judged as equivalent received the value “+1”; in the indecision on equivalence the value was zero “0”; and in the absence of equivalence, “-1”. For this assessment, an instrument prepared for this purpose was used. The items with 75.0% or greater agreement among the experts were retained3232 Soeken W. Validity of Measures. In: Waltz C, Strickland O, Lenz E, (Org.). Measurement in nursing and health research. 3rd ed. New York: Springer Publishing Company; 2005. 154-89p.. The others, where pertinent and in accordance with the theory of coping with pain, were modified after discussions among the researchers. As a result of this process, we obtained the Brazilian version 1.0 of the CPCI.

Translation

In the analysis of versions T1 and T2, the use of different words, although synonymous, was used for the same translation, with the word “cope,” where T1 used the word “enfrentar” and T2 translated “lidar.”

Synthesis

In some cases, it was necessary to merge the translation of a sentence, using part suggested by T1 and part suggested by T2. For example, in item 22 the original version says “I talked to someone close to me,” T1 translated as “Falei com alguém íntimo,” “while T2 proposed “Eu conversei com alguém perto de mim.” In the CT the authors chose “Conversei com alguém íntimo,” using the verb proposed by T2 and the verbal complement suggested by T1 since someone who is close is not always intimate.

Similar situations occurred in the CPCI instructions and items 32, 53 and 62. The researchers did not use any of the translations proposed by the translators in items 6, 8, 13, 18, 33, 35, 45, 47, 50, 58 and 68. As an example, one has the instruction that in the original says on the following pages is a list of statements, T1 translated as “segue, nas páginas seguintes, uma lista de declarações”, T2 translated as “nas páginas a seguir há uma lista de comandos”, the consensual version was “nas páginas a seguir há uma lista de estratégias para enfrentar a dor” After the tabulation of all the translations, there was a reconsideration of the TC only for item 56, where the term “alongar” was used while the most appropriate would be “fortalecer”, as pointed out by T1. For the other items and instructions, there were no changes in CT.

A first analysis by the expert committee

Problems in the congruence between expert assessments (less than 75.0% agreement) in the semantics of the instructions and in items 26, 33, 35, 50, 57, 61, 63 and 68 were identified. Regarding the cultural and idiomatic equivalences, it was observed the need for changes in items 1, 6, 18, 33, 35, 36, 45, 65 and 68. Problems in conceptual equivalence were pointed only to item 33. The items quoted were modified according to the committee’s orientation. As an example, we have item 33 that presented problems at all levels of equivalence assessed. This item in the original says Listened to a relaxation tape to relax, on CT was like “Ouvi uma gravação de áudio para relaxamento.” Some comments were made by the committee, as the population does not currently use audio tapes or similar, due to the replacement of digital audio media. Also, the original version specifies that listening to relaxation audio is intended to relax. With these considerations in mind, the item was changed to “Ouvi um áudio de relaxamento para relaxar.” At the end of this step, the Brazilian Version 1.0 of the CPCI was obtained.

Preliminary reliability psychometric analysis:

The reliability of the CPCI-Brazilian Version was adequate for some subscales and not for others. The value for the disease-focused CS domain was 0.82. In the subscales belonging to this domain, the value for reliability was 0.45 for “rest,” 0.73 for the “protection” subscale and 0.82 for “asking for help.” In the CS domain focused on well-being, the value was 0.85. The subscale of “social support” obtained alpha of 0.84, “coping self-statements” 0.79, that of “rhythm regulation” 0.65, “exercises/stretching” 0.95, “relaxation” 0.54 and “persistence in tasks” 0.47.

Some considerations should be made about the representation of physical activities such as CS for pain among Brazilians and the CPCI exercise/stretching subscale.

Brazilian studies point to the use of CS for pain through various physical activities, especially walking, swimming and aqua aerobics3434 Araújo P. Percepção de pessoas acerca da dor crônica e práticas utilizadas no seu controle. Escola Bahiana de Medicina e Saúde Pública; 2016.. It is observed that CPCI items that refer to exercises and stretching have criteria regarding the amount of exercise performed. Stretching, for example, should be for a minimum of 10 seconds, muscle strengthening exercises should be minimally 1 minute in duration, and aerobic activities should last at least 15 minutes2727 Jensen M, Turner J, Romano J, WR N. Chronic Pain Coping Inventory: Professional Manual. 1a ed. Lutz: Psychological Assessment Resources Inc; 2008.. Exercising and increasing the level of physical activity is an important tool for pain management programs, and at this point, it is worth remembering that CPCI was developed in the context of a multidisciplinary program to treat this experience2727 Jensen M, Turner J, Romano J, WR N. Chronic Pain Coping Inventory: Professional Manual. 1a ed. Lutz: Psychological Assessment Resources Inc; 2008..

Although any activity is considered for the purpose of CS of pain, including household chores such as gardening, cooking, among others, these should not initially be the main objective of positive contingency reinforcement in the treatment because they are not quantifiable in terms of rhythm, periodicity, and physical tolerance. On the other hand, standardized exercises such as walking, pedaling on a fixed bicycle, climbing and descending steps and gymnastics for specific muscle groups can be quantified and determined regarding time and rhythm, and are the most indicated for programs of pain treatment4343 Fordyce WE, Jensen MP. Exercise and the increase in activity level. In: Main CJ, Keefe FJ, Jensen MP, Vlaeyen JWS, Vowles KE, (Org.) Fordyce's behavioural methods for chronic pain and illness: republished with invited commentaries. Philadelphia, USA: International Association for the Study of Pain (IASP); 2015. 451p.. In addition, when acquiring tolerance to the mentioned physical activities, the trend is that other more common activities are also improved, such as domestic work4343 Fordyce WE, Jensen MP. Exercise and the increase in activity level. In: Main CJ, Keefe FJ, Jensen MP, Vlaeyen JWS, Vowles KE, (Org.) Fordyce's behavioural methods for chronic pain and illness: republished with invited commentaries. Philadelphia, USA: International Association for the Study of Pain (IASP); 2015. 451p..

Thus, despite the fact that for a Brazilian version of a CS pain measuring instrument it is desirable to include items that address several physical activities, such a measure should be considered with caution. Generalizing activities without measuring their rhythm could lead to measure a CS that had no impact on the functional adjustment of the individual, not corroborating with the theory at hand of coping with pain1212 Jensen MP, Turner JA, Romano JM, Karoly P. Coping with chronic pain: a critical review of the literature. Pain. 1991;47(3):249-83.. For example, to measure the practice of walking, it would be necessary to specify the number of steps or the distance traveled without breaks and at the same rhythm, which may have a variation in the tolerance of activity among people. Therefore, measuring stretching, practicing aerobic exercise for at least 15 minutes, and strengthening exercises of specific muscle groups may be sufficient, since they generally encompass the activities performed when practicing swimming, aqua aerobics, and others, assessing, even so, the exercise as a subdomain of the construct of coping with pain.

Brazilians show high use of CS focused on religious practices. A study conducted in eight long-stay institutions in a capital of the Mid-West region of Brazil showed that 78.20% of the elderly used CS for CP focused on religious practices. Praying (88.20%), expecting a miracle to happen (71.10%) and adherence to the faith to overcome pain (93.20%). Moreover, 100% of those surveyed reported having practiced religion more since they experienced pain, praying (p=0.02) and adherence to the faith (p=0.01) were associated with pain intensity3636 Souza LAF. Análise do enfrentamento da dor crônica entre idosos de instituições de longa permanência de uma metrópole goiana, Brasil. Universidade Federal de Goiás; 2013.. Already in another Brazilian study, researchers observed that religious practice and fanciful thoughts were the CS with the highest average use among women with central CP after encephalic vascular accident5454 Nogueira M, Teixeira MJ. Central pain due to stroke: cognitive representation and coping according to gender. Arq Neuropsiquiatr. 2012;70(2):125-8. and that praying is the most used CS among people with fibromyalgia77 Portnoi A. Stress e Coping: grupos operativos em doentes com síndrome de fibromialgia. Universidade de São Paulo; 1999..

Despite the methodological limitations of the mentioned Brazilian studies, mainly because they were performed with small samples, it is observed that they indicate the importance that the religiosity has in the coping with CP among Brazilians. This fact converges with the content analysis performed in this study on the representation of coping with CP in Brazil. It was also observed that the CPCI does not assess these aspects. However, this should not be a limiting factor for its use, since most of its content shows relevance to the understanding of the construct among Brazilians. One of the limitations of the CPCI is the size of the instrument (70 items) that can make it unfeasible to use in clinical practice routinely due to the time required for the application (approximately 15 minutes) and the patient’s own fatigue answer the questions. However, reduced versions of 42, 16 and 8 items have been developed that, although they impose fragility on the instrument, remain valid, allowing the tracking of the coping in survey contexts or in the general clinical practice5757 Jensen MP, Keefe FJ, Lefebvre JC, Romano JM, Turner JA. One- and two-item measures of pain beliefs and coping strategies. Pain. 2003;104(3):453-69.,5858 Romano JM, Jensen MP, Turner JA. The chronic pain coping inventory-42: Reliability and validity. Pain. 2003;104(1-2):65-73..
